Finance Review Summary — Gross Margin, Q1 — Delmara Instruments

For sales leads. Margin slipped to 58% from 61%, mostly from discounting on Ferrox bundle deals and freight costs in the coastal region. Hardware margin is the weak spot; services held firm. Action: hold discounts under 15% without approval, push attach rates on support plans. Full workbook available on request. The quarter-two plan is outlined below.

management briefing: Only 33 of the 205 pilot accounts renewed Kasath, so a churn review is set for October 17. Weniusek Logistics is in early talks to buy Holethax Freight for about $345.6 million.

Finance Review Summary — Inventory Write-Down

For branch managers of Thistlebrook Retail. We recorded a 1.2m write-down on the Duskline homeware range following slower-than-forecast sell-through and seasonal obsolescence. Remaining stock will be cleared through outlet channels by quarter end. Branch-level impacts are itemised in the appendix. The underlying commercial reasoning is summarised immediately below.

confidential, yagaf-kaguf: The eastern region missed its Kasok quota by 57.3 percent last quarter. Rusielek Works plans to raise the Kelix list price by 37.6 percent in February. The pricing group signed off on a budget of $308.5 million for Project Quenwyn. The renewal with Norwynax Foods closes at $199.4 million a year, 2.4 percent above the last contract.

Ticket: Catalogue import sign-off

The Bindery catalogue import for the Hollowmere branch is staged and validated: 48,200 records, 12 duplicates merged, zero schema errors. Future maintainers: mapping rules live in the import-config repo. Before the production run proceeds, sign-off is required from the person named below.

approver of tawip-bagap = Holdor Silath